Discworld - Death After Life

As you can see below, there are a large number of crossover mentions in this book.  This is probably the first of the really three dimensional stories of Ankh-Morpork.  Wyrd Sisters tells a little about the Fools' Guild and Pyramids tells some about the Assassin's Guild, but Reaper Man brings all of the city together in the Oblong Office of the Patrician.  There is even an allusion made to werewolves coming from somewhere int he mountains, and we're many books away from The Fifth Elephant and a visit to Uberwald.

And really, you could make the case that everything that happens with Windle Poons and the city of Ankh-Morpork are all background and subplot to the real story of Death and Bill Door instead of them being parallel stories.

And from listing everything, I can see why this used to be my favorite of the books.  It seems like almost everything is in it.  There are new major players introduced, and only a few who aren't.

And it reads like an action movie.  There are two pivotal fights going on very from away from each other, but at nearly the same time.  And Pratchett cuts back and forth between the two like you would see in a movie.  Many of the Discworld books seem at a reading to be easy to make into a movie, but I think that is the strength of his imagery rather than any easy transition to a script.
